In Response

In response to the two posts concerning safety......

Number 1 concern: No Barrel Plugs in the picture.
Aight I will give you this one if you want to pick the picture and pull it all apart. Their barrel plugs were in their pockets. Next time so that no one has a cow about it any pictures that we "STAGE" will have proper protective gear in the picture. Just for safety purposes I will have then some full masks with neck protectors and also knee pads and elbow pads, chest and back protectors, maybe I can order a full knights armor suit like the kinights wore in medieval times. Does National or Archon stock those?

Number 2 concern: Netting around playing fields.
Insurance reguires for our fields to be 300 feet from any other playing area or staging area or structure that is not in the field of play or have netting up. Got that covered. We have that and then some between our playing fields and staging areas. Between our palying areas are also thick woods and brush along with the required distance. As we add our 5TH, 6TH, 7TH, 8TH, 9TH, 10TH, 11TH, and more than likely or 12TH playing field we will begin to add netting as needed.
